Meeting notes — transport briefing, 14 May

Discussed the crate of survey instruments bound for the Pellham ridge site. Theodolites calibrated Tuesday; crate sealed and weatherproofed. Coordinator to schedule a morning run to avoid the gravel road after rain. Driver carries the calibration certificates, not the site office. Hand-over instruction for the courier follows below.

handover note for yawig-tagug: the ralael eliion courier leaves the ulaax frair olidor ledger at gate 3456 under passcode 367212

Ticket: Sealed vault blocking access to GPU profiler configs

Context for review: the Tanagra memprof tooling stores its sampling configs and the baseline heap snapshots in the team vault, which entered a locked state after three failed unseal attempts during last night's maintenance. Until it's reopened, we can't validate the new fragmentation-tracking branch against recorded baselines, so please hold the merge. Per the escalation policy, two engineers must jointly perform the manual unseal, which accepts the recovery passphrase noted below.

strongbox words: olimir-tamael

## Health checks behind the Brindlegate balancer

The balancer probes each node on an internal-only port; the endpoint returns plain 200 with no body and requires no auth, by design, since it exposes no state. Probes from outside the private subnet are dropped at the firewall. Reviewers should confirm the drop rule before sign-off. Each probe cycle logs the token below.

session token of bajeg-bajop = htk4_6c57

**Escalation: QueueFlex Autoscaler**

If QueueFlex fails to scale workers when queue depth exceeds the alert threshold, check the controller logs for stuck reconcile loops and restart the controller pod. If depth keeps climbing for fifteen minutes, page the platform on-call. For non-urgent scaling anomalies or threshold-tuning requests, contact the autoscaler team at the address below.

alerts address for kafof-bagag: kasael@olvarqdyn.corp